Supply and demand interact to determine product prices through economic equilibrium.


Explanation:

Supply and demand work together in influencing the price of a product through their interaction in the market. Supply refers to the amount of a product available at different prices, while demand signifies the quantity of a product that consumers are willing to buy at various prices. When supply and demand are balanced, an economic equilibrium is achieved, determining the price of the product.
